I found him online, he's a listed photographer"Born in Illinois on May 22, 1850. Hodson moved to California in 1875 and settled in Sacramento. By the early 1880s he was an established artist there. From 1898 until his demise on June 18, 1914, he operated a photographer gallery in San Francisco. Exh: Calif. State Fair, 1879-96 (wc & ink portraits, photos).

Source: Edan Hughes, "Artists in California, 1786-1940"
City Directory; Death record.Buried at East Lawn Memorial Park
